Room for Everyday Family Living
Households looking for a property suited to daily routines
often see that four bedroom bungalows provide plenty of space.
Several bedrooms allow each family member to have personal space
while shared living areas remain central to the home.
Modern bungalow layouts frequently include
generous living rooms, well-sized kitchens and practical storage.
These features help support organised daily living
while maintaining a comfortable environment.
Four bedrooms also provide flexible options for different needs.
One spare bedroom could become
a study, playroom, guest bedroom or craft space.
This flexibility helps the home adapt to different stages of life
without requiring large renovations.
A Practical Choice for Downsizers
These homes are also attractive to downsizing buyers.
Many homeowners leaving larger houses prefer this type of property
because it provides space without stairs.
Everything is arranged across one storey,
allowing easier access to every room.
Couples expecting visits from children or grandchildren
can use spare bedrooms for guests
without the home feeling cramped.
Single-level properties are commonly viewed as suitable for later life.
Step-free layouts, wider hallways and accessible gardens
can make the property easier to use if mobility needs change.

Common Questions About 4 Bedroom Bungalows
Are four bedroom bungalows suitable for large families?
Yes. Additional rooms offer flexibility for families and guests
while communal spaces remain practical.
Do bungalows usually have larger plots?
Many do.
As they are built across one level,
they are often built on wider land
allowing space for gardens or outdoor seating.
Are bungalows suitable for long-term living?
Many buyers believe so.
The layout remains convenient as needs change.
Is a home office possible in a four bedroom bungalow?
Yes. An additional room can be used for work
for flexible work arrangements.
Do bungalows maintain demand in the UK property market?
Bungalows are often available in smaller numbers than houses, website
which can support steady buyer demand.
Are modern bungalow developments energy efficient?
Many recently built bungalows include improved insulation,
efficient heating systems and updated construction standards
that help manage household energy use.
